Hari Krishna Group organized a 10k - Kisna Monsoon Run

Hari Krishna Group had organised a 10K Marathon- Kisna Monsoon Run. The race was flagged off at 6 AM with a participation of 500 individuals who ran for a cause recently in BKC. The runners were geared up not only because it was a sports event but an event with a social cause, and given for charity Rs. 5, 00,000 for Swachh Bharat Abhiyan.

The race originated at The Capital, BKC with medical arrangements along the route. The runners were sufficiently hydrated as there were water stations. This eventful morning concluded with an awards ceremony and a spirit of sportsmanship.

Mr. Ghanshyam Dholakia the Managing Director of Hari Krishna Exports Pvt. Ltd. said, “This is the 1st time we have organised a 10K marathon and I’m overwhelmed with the response we have received. It has been an incredible event and a great run for us. Every participant displayed their sportsmanship and ran for a cause. Our aim is to increase the contribution we make to help the society as this is a wonderful platform for fundraising.”

MSDAA (Mumbai Suburban District Athletic Association) helped make this event a success and the marathon was directed by the renowned coach Nitin D’Souza.
